Avetta Honors 11 Companies for Global Achievement in Safety, Sustainability and Innovation

Avetta Award winners, announced at the 2023 Avetta Summit in Houston, include two individuals who created meaningful cultural change at their companies

Avetta Honors 11 Companies for Global Achievement in Safety, Sustainability and Innovation

June 28, 2023, OREM, Utah, and HOUSTON — Avetta®, the leading provider of supply chain risk management software, announced the winners of the 2023 Avetta Awards, chosen from a list of 36 finalists across six categories. These companies and individuals represent global leaders that have prioritized a culture of safety and sustainability across multiple operating sites in numerous countries.

The Avetta Awards are based on a set of objective criteria and judged by Avetta safety and compliance experts in addition to a rotating panel of industry executives, entrepreneurs, innovators, and compliance experts. This year’s industry judges included Adele Abrams, President, Law Office of Adele L. Abrams P.C.; Brian Fielkow, EVP of Risk, Acrisure; and Subena Colligan, EHS Coach & Consultant and principal of S. Colligan Coaching.


“Risk, safety, and sustainability innovation is at the heart of our offerings and our clients’ programs. These awards recognize excellence in program execution,” said Arshad Martin, Avetta CEO. “These companies and individuals are true champions of their industries and are making a significant impact on supply chains worldwide.”

Award winners represent companies that have significantly reduced global incident rates, including one winner that reduced vendor incident rates by 38% and another that improved compliance rates by 33% in just four months. Other winners include companies that have automated risk compliance through API integrations, and early adopters of new ESG and GHG solutions.

Winners received the awards on June 27 at the 2023 Avetta Client Summit in Houston. The following companies and change makers won in the following categories.

Exotec Launches Next Generation of Skypod System, an All-in-One Robot-Based AS/RS

Atlanta, GA, Feb 6, 2025 - Today Exotec®︎, a global warehouse robotics provider, announced the commercial launch of the Next Generation of Skypod®︎ system with higher performance, improved storage density, and advanced software features.

The Next Generation of Skypod comes with a number of design improvements including a new and more compact Skypod robot, a workstation for robot-to-robot picking, high-throughput Exchanger, and denser storage. These redesigns combined with new software features improve the throughput at a single workstation by 50% while also enhancing storage density up to 30% compared to the previous generation.

Toyota Material Handling MidSouth’s Forklift Donation Raises $40,000 for Higher Education

Toyota Material Handling and Toyota Material Handling MidSouth partner to donate 5,000-pound-capacity pneumatic forklift at Concrete Industry Management’s annual charity auction.

Photo courtesy of Toyota Material Handling

Toyota Material Handling MidSouth’s Forklift Donation Raises $40,000 for Higher Education

LAS VEGAS, Jan. 28, 2024 – Toyota Material Handling MidSouth, a full-service dealer for Toyota Material Handling, showcased its dedication to fostering the next generation of industry professionals by donating a 5,000-pound-capacity Toyota Core IC Pneumatic forklift to the Concrete Industry Management’s (CIM) annual charity auction on January 22.

The forklift’s winning bid of $40,000 significantly contributed to the auction’s total proceeds of $2.15 million, supporting CIM’s mission to address the growing demand for skilled professionals in the concrete industry. Offered at five universities, CIM equips students with technical, communication and management expertise, preparing them for successful careers in a rapidly evolving industry. Proceeds from the auction are used to assist CIM in funding higher education programs that offer degrees in concrete industry management.
